John Frederick Lewis, R.A., P.O.W.S. (1805-1876)

Study of an Arab Sheikh

signed with initials 'J F L. ARA'; pencil and watercolour heightened with bodycolour
8 1/2 x 7in. (215 x 178mm.)

Lot Essay

A study for this drawing was sold in these Rooms, 12 November 1991, lot 136, repr. (#8,500)

Lewis settled in Cairo in 1861, remaining there for ten years, and the material he gathered there provided the source for much of his late work. The letters 'ARA' added to his signature, for Associate of the Royal Academy, suggest a date of 1859 to 1865, when he was made a full R.A. Although he retired from the Old Watercolour Society in 1858 to turn to painting in oils, there are a considerable number of finished watercolours from after this date
